The House Majority PAC, a Democratic-aligned super PAC, reported receipts of $879,935 from Jan. 1 to April 17. The super PAC raised $469,420 from individuals and $65,758 from PACs and other committees. It received $343,952 in rebates and refunds. The committee spent $640,130, including $143,378 for independent expenditures (almost all of it opposing Mark Sanford) and has $394,870 in cash on hand as of April 17.

Major donors included Jon Stryker (architect, MI) $200,000; S. Donald Sussman (chairman, Paloma Partners LLC, ME) $100,000; Service Employees Intl. Union COPE (DC) $35,758; the Klein Financial Corporation (CA) $35,000; United Steel Workers Political Action Fund (PA) $30,000; and Tonio Burgos (CEO, Tonio Burgos & Associates,NJ) $25,000; among others.
